Overview
Position Title:
Case Manager
Status:
Full-time salaried position, non-exempt; may include some evenings, weekend work.
Start date:
8/10/2026
Organizational Relationships:
Reports to Director of Operations
- Maintain professional attitude and behavior.
- Abide by existing agency confidentiality policies.
- Perform all the duties of the Social Service Assistant.
- Perform client intake interview to Transitional Housing Program.
- Assist client with identification and appropriate implementation of objectives and goals while enrolled in the Transitional Housing Program.
- Conduct regular case management meetings with clients.
- Facilitate life skills or other group meetings.
- Maintain client charts according to agency guidelines.
- Participate in multi-disciplinary staffing and present clients according to agency guidelines.
- Assure that client understands and adheres to program rules and expectations.
- Assist with special events and presentations.
- Provide ongoing reports and recommendations to the Director of Social Services.
- Gather and maintain program statistics.
- Collect, edit and process all required weekly, monthly and quarterly reports.
- Initiate new ideas for program improvement through the Director of Social Services.
- Assist with ongoing program development through recommendations to the Director of Social Services.
- Perform other appropriate duties assigned by the Director of Social Services.
- Bachelor's Degree in HDFS, Psychology, Social Work, or a related field.
- Knowledge of issues concerning the homeless population and experience working with low-income and homeless individuals and families.
- Knowledge around issues of Domestic Violence, Mental Health, and Alcohol and Drug Abuse is highly desirable.
- Excellent ability to collaborate and maintain positive relationships with other providers.
- Good organizational and communication skills.
Position Requirements
- Ability to make well-reasoned decisions affecting clients and the agency.
- Ability to maintain clear professional and personal boundaries with clients.
- Ability to communicate effectively with clients and other staff members.
- Ability to understand and consistently follow the rules and policies of the service programs.
- Ability to create and maintain the highest levels of confidentiality when dealing with client information and sensitive situations.
